Cambodia: Phnom Penh


Phnom Penh is the fascinating capitol of Cambodia and is worthy of a longer visit than we had time for. Shortly after arrival we took a delightful sunset cruise on the Mekong and we saw the many villages that dot the shore line on both the Cambodian and Thai sides. Other highlights were the Royal Palace and the Central Market, a place of thousands of booths. We also visited Cambodia's memorials to those slaughtered during the awful reign of Pol Pot and the Khmer Rouge, a horrific period in Cambodia's recent past.
